Cement Foundation Installation in Greenville, SC
Cement foundation installation is a critical service for property owners planning to build new structures, expand existing buildings, or repair compromised foundations. This process involves preparing the site, pouring concrete, and ensuring the foundation is level and stable to support the weight of the structure above. Common projects include residential homes, garages, patios, and commercial buildings.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the work, the materials used, and how the foundation will be designed to withstand local soil conditions and weather patterns.
Before requesting cement foundation install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and type of the project, the existing soil quality, and any necessary permits or inspections. It’s also important to clarify the timeline, the expected durability of the foundation, and any additional services that may be needed, such as waterproofing or reinforcement. Having clear information about these aspects can help ensure the foundation is built to meet the specific needs of the property and provides a solid base for years to come.

Common Cement Foundation Installation Jobs
Concrete foundation installation - provides a stable base for residential and commercial structures.
Footing and pier foundations - support structures on uneven or challenging soil conditions.
Basement foundation setup - creates a durable base for basement spaces and additional living areas.
Slab-on-grade foundations - ideal for ground-level buildings requiring a quick and level foundation.
Retaining wall footings - ensure stability for landscape and property boundary walls.
Foundation repair preparation - prepares the site for necessary repairs to prevent future settling or shifting.
Cement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require cement foundation installation? Cement foundations are commonly used for new homes, garages, sheds, and additions to existing structures.
How does a cement foundation support a building? It provides a stable, level base that distributes the weight of the structure evenly to prevent settling and shifting.
What should property owners consider before installing a cement foundation? Soil condition, drainage, and local building codes are important factors to evaluate before installation.
Is a cement foundation suitable for all types of property? Cement foundations are versatile and suitable for most residential and small commercial properties when properly designed and constructed.
